AWS Integrates Local IDEs with SageMaker Unified Studio

AWS Integrates Local IDEs with SageMaker Unified Studio

Data scientists often face a jarring disconnect between the rich, customized features of their local Integrated Development Environments and the simplified web interfaces provided by cloud-based machine learning platforms. This friction frequently forces engineers to choose between the scalability of the cloud and the productivity of tools they have spent years mastering in a local context. Amazon Web Services has addressed this recurring pain point by bridging the gap between SageMaker Unified Studio and popular local editors like Visual Studio Code and PyCharm. By enabling a seamless connection, developers can now leverage the high-performance compute and centralized data governance of the AWS ecosystem without ever having to leave their preferred coding interface. This integration signifies a major shift in how AI projects are built, moving away from restrictive browser-based sandboxes toward a more flexible development model that maintains high security standards.

The Technical Foundation: Bridging Productivity and Cloud Scalability

Modernizing the development experience involves establishing a persistent link between the local workstation and the cloud-hosted resources via specialized toolkits and extensions. For instance, the AWS Toolkit for Visual Studio Code now facilitates a direct connection to SageMaker Unified Studio environments, allowing users to browse data catalogs and manage training jobs directly from their sidebars. This setup utilizes secure shell protocols to tunnel the local environment into the cloud instance, effectively making the remote Amazon EC2 compute capacity feel like a local extension of the machine. Developers no longer need to manually upload scripts or synchronize local directories with cloud storage, as the integration handles the bidirectional file movement in the background. Consequently, the speed of the inner-loop development process—coding, testing, and debugging—is drastically increased because the overhead of context switching between the browser and the desktop editor is eliminated entirely.

Beyond simple code editing, this integration allows for the utilization of advanced debugging tools and localized plugins that are often unavailable in standard web-based notebook environments. Engineers can now set breakpoints and inspect variables in complex machine learning pipelines using the native debugging engines of PyCharm or VS Code while the actual execution occurs on powerful GPU-accelerated instances in the cloud. This hybrid approach ensures that the most computationally demanding tasks, such as large-scale model training or data preprocessing, are handled by the cloud’s elastic infrastructure without draining local hardware resources. Furthermore, the SageMaker Unified Studio environment ensures that all participants in a project are working with the same container images and library versions, which minimizes the “it works on my machine” syndrome. By centralizing the runtime environment while decentralizing the user interface, organizations can achieve a higher degree of technical consistency and reliability.

Strategic Implementation: Maximizing Performance and Operational Efficiency

Organizations that adopted the integrated SageMaker Unified Studio workflow realized immediate gains in engineering velocity and reduced the time required to onboard new team members. The move toward local IDE support represented a strategic pivot away from closed ecosystems and toward an open architecture that respected the established habits of professional programmers. To maximize these benefits, technical leaders evaluated their existing development stacks and identified opportunities where local plugins could enhance the cloud-native features of AWS. It became clear that the success of machine learning development relied on a symbiotic relationship between local agility and centralized cloud power. Teams were encouraged to standardize their remote configurations and update their security protocols to take full advantage of the encrypted tunnels and identity-based access controls. By embracing this hybrid model, companies positioned themselves to build more complex and robust artificial intelligence solutions effectively.

Implementation of these tools allowed companies to bridge the talent gap by offering developers the high-quality environments they expected in a competitive market. Those who transitioned early documented a significant reduction in the frequency of environment-related bugs, as the parity between local coding and cloud execution reached an all-time high. Strategic planning shifted toward creating reusable development templates that could be shared across global teams, ensuring that every engineer had instant access to the necessary compute and data permissions. This evolution prompted a broader reevaluation of how machine learning operations were structured, leading to a more integrated approach between DevOps and data science teams. Ultimately, the adoption of these unified studio features paved the way for more sophisticated automation in the model deployment pipeline. Leaders focused on long-term scalability by ensuring that their local tools were fully compatible with the evolving landscape of cloud services.

Subscribe to our weekly news digest.

Join now and become a part of our fast-growing community.

Invalid Email Address
Thanks for Subscribing!
We'll be sending you our best soon!
Something went wrong, please try again later